The High Voltage Capacitor Market plays a pivotal role in power generation, transmission, and distribution systems by providing efficient energy storage and voltage stabilization solutions. These capacitors are essential for minimizing power losses and improving power quality in high-voltage applications, especially within utilities, industrial plants, and renewable energy installations. As countries continue to invest in upgrading aging power infrastructure and expanding grid networks, the demand for high voltage capacitors is steadily increasing. The market is also being bolstered by the growth in renewable energy generation, particularly wind and solar, where capacitors are critical for ensuring smooth and uninterrupted energy flow. With rising energy consumption, ongoing electrification, and a strong global push toward sustainable power systems, high voltage capacitors are becoming more integral to smart grid and substation technologies, further expanding their adoption worldwide.
